Conjugator length in Thompson's groups

Abstract

We prove Thompson's group FF has quadratic conjugator length function. That is, for any two conjugate elements of FF of length nn or less, there exists an element of FF of length O(n2)O(n^2) that conjugates one to the other. Moreover, there exist conjugate pairs of elements of FF of length at most nn such that the shortest conjugator between them has length Ω(n2)\Omega(n^2). This latter statement holds for TT and VV as well.
